BES* 295 - Launch a Business (LAB) 3 credits Designed for students who are ready to launch a business, have an established business, or are working in a family-owned business. Students will execute pre-launch plans and build a MVP (Minimum Viable Product or Service), prepare and conduct a marketing campaign, file legal documents, obtain start-up funding, select a location, and operate the business part-time to discover a sustainable business model. The experiential learning approach will be used in this course where the students will create and operate their own small businesses. Students will be mentored by the instructor and other outside business experts. Prerequisite(s): BES* 218 or permission of the instructor
